Now that BMWs popular S54 engine (found in the 2001-06 BMW M3, 2001-02 MZ3 and 2007-08 MZ4) are getting older, it's important to keep an eye on particular items. One such point is the S54 Vanos oil line. Normally thought of as a worry-free item, it has proven to put the damper on many track days. Rogue's stainless steel braided VANOS line replaces the factory BMW part number 11367837614 (current MSRP from BMW is $128.08!) The high pressure (1200psi) control system of the S54 vanos system is used to ensure responsive and accurate camshaft adjustments. The added complexity of the high oil pressure used on the S54 vanos means more opportunities for failures. Some customers have encountered the high pressure hardline fail at the track, spraying oil all over their engine compartment, ending their day. Rogue Engineering's S54 Vanos Oil Line is built in their Upper Saddle River, NJ facility, and tested to over 3000psi. Using their stainless steel braided hose with the proper banjo fittings, this a direct replacement for the factory line. Like the factory line, the lower portion of the line uses a heat sleeve from additional heat from the VANOS pump itself. Fits the following BMWs: 2001-06 BMW E46 M3 2001-02 BMW MZ3, including coupe and convertible 2007-08 BMW MZ4, including coupe and convertible

It's no secret that N55 BMW turbo motors can suffer from oil control problems causing oil to blow through and coat the intercooler and charge piping, gunking up intake valves and the VANOS system, lowering the effective octane, and generally degrading engine performance. The higher your boost levels the more apparent these problems become. The solution to this problem has finally arrived. The BMS oil catch can. While there are other catch cans on the market they all fall short in various areas. Some are mounted on the hot/turbo side of the motor preventing proper vapor condensation. Others utilize hoses that are too small and runs that are too long to allow proper PCV ventilation causing internal motor/ring sealing issues. Some have insufficient or no internal baffle system while others have internal baffles systems that are too restrictive. Some even bypass the PCV system all together venting crankcase gas and odor to the atmosphere. Most are simply repackaged oil catch cans from smaller / lower power motors shoehorned into place in the turbo BMW engine bay. To solve these problems BMS designed their oil catch can kit from the ground up specifically for the turbo BMW application. It features 100% CNC machining with zero welding for a precision fit and long life. The can itself is guaranteed for the life of the vehicle. The hoses exceed the OEM PCV piping in diameter and that flow rate is maintained throughout the entire oil catch can ensuring no excessive crankcase pressure buildup. The BMS OCC retains the factory fully closed loop PCV operation preventing any PCV vapor from leaking to the atmosphere. The mounting locations are selected to minimize the line length, allow more efficient operation, and retain a stealth look. Install takes around 20 minutes, includes all required hardware, and is 100% reversible. Simply unscrew the base of the can or use the drain plug to safely dispose of captured oil with the rest of your used motor oil during oil changes. Made in the USA. Oil venting and circulation continues to be a problem on BMW engines and now even more so on the turbocharged N54 and N55 engines. The existing stock system does a very poor job of separating fluid and vapor and this leads to an oily film or even small pools of oil throughout the turbos and intake. We're seeing a lot more 135 and 335 cars with drivability and performance issues because oil has sneaked by the ring seals and is coating the intake piping, intercooler, intake valves, and other critical areas. The problem is worsened with higher boost levels. Oil is excellent for lubricating moving parts but terrible when it gets into the combustion chamber, effectively lowering the octane rating and reducing performance. Our own shop has gone the extra step and offers media blasting of the intake valves to strip away the oily buildup we have seen.

Our shop also strongly recommends an oil catch can be installed in the line for the crankcase vent. The oil catch can traps oil as it leaves the valve cover and holds it in a canister. This catch can is located on the cooler side of the engine where the oil will condense easier and stay in the can. Whatever minimal vapors are left over in the oil is then vented back through the canister and into the intake where it is safe to be burned up in the engine or recirculated back through the system again. This is the way the system was designed! At each oil change simply unscrew the canister and empty the trapped oil with your regular used oil. The Burger Tuning oil catch can is the best we have seen so far. Installing one of these will avoid costly repairs in the future and help maintain your boost and performance. It's one of the smartest modifications you can make because it demonstrates a well-thought out tuning strategy and care for the condition of your engine.

The BMS Oil Catch Can is made from aluminum and with a stealthy black anodized finish. It installs on the cooler side of the engine with a dedicated bracket and new oversized vent lines. The location is key as heat will evaporate the oil and send too much vapor back into the engine (where cooler air will turn it back into fluid). The BMS OCC also has a factory-like appearance. Since BMS designed their catch can from scratch they can guarantee it fits and performs correctly for the N54/N55 engine, unlike other catch cans on the market that are poorly retrofitted from other applications and under-sized for the N54 engine.

Note: Since the crankcase vent system is considered part of the overall emissions system, installing this may be a violation of local, state, and federal laws. While exemptions are made for track/race and off-road use, check with your local state inspection facility on using this in street-driven vehicles

This simple engine oil cooler valve from Burger Motorsports increases flow to your fender mounted engine oil/air heat exchanger resulting in lower engine oil temperatures and more consistent performance during heavy throttle. Less restrictive than the spring-loaded units. Installs in minutes and is fully reversible. CNC machined for a precise fit and anodized for protection. Made in the USA. Requires BMW's external sport engine oil cooler which is standard on most 2008+ models, optional on 2007 E9x models. Rogue Engineering has developed a power pulley kit that reduces the drag on specific pulleys while allowing others to remain at their same efficiency. This allows for perfect operation in daily driven vehicles without a hiccup or stutter. However, when the demand for power is requested, the power pulley kit allows for the freed power to become apparent.  The term "power" pulley is a bit of a misnomer. Underdrive pulleys actually free up power by reducing the drag caused by the accessories.  These pulleys are based off a calculated percentage from factory dimensions, so that particular component speeds are safely reduced without affecting their true purpose.

Rogue Engineering Power Pullies are CNC machined from 6061-T6, heat treated aluminum and specially coated with a MIL-A-8625 Type III hard coat anodize finish. This kind of anodizing is not to be confused with a Type II cosmetic anodize finish (typical colors such as red, blue, silver, green, etc.). The hard coat anodize finish actually builds a small surface layer on top of the aluminum, preventing wear.

This pump features two important upgrades: This pump is engineered with VAC's famous Oil Pump Upgrade kit integrated in its design; this means a stronger gear drive mechanism for much lower likelihood of pump failures on the track. VAC has not only improved the physical reliability of the pump itself but also fit a custom gear with a larger sweep area to the pump mechanism, increasing volume by a welcome 22% An excellent upgrade for Road Race, Autocross, Time Attack, Drift, Hill Climb, Rally, Drag Race, Roll Race & forced induction applications. Lubrication issues are a common killer of BMW engines. The dual-pickup pump is much better than a standard single pickup, but this pump is a dramatic improvement over both.

Despite the fact that BMW engineers some of the worlds most revered engines, during number crunching something always has to be a compromise. One item that is always found to be a weak point- the OEM hardware. It is definitely sub-par for real performance use under high stress such as modded engines and track use. We use these fasteners on all of VAC's in-house head builds. Whenever the head is coming off, your switching to forced induction, or if you are simply prepping to drive your car hard; we highly recommend switching to far superior race-grade hardware. These Head Stud Kits greatly improve reliability; helping to eliminate movement of the of the cylinder head and intern, gasket failure caused by inferior OEM head-bolt stretch. This is the #1 cause of premature head gasket failure, especially on boosted or high output engines. Though more expensive than OEM, converting to one of VAC's head studs kits will not only give added strength and reliability when its needed most, but provides the most accurate torque readings because studs don’t “twist” into the block; all clamping forces are on one axis, and there is less force exerted on the normally stressed threads of the block. This increases block and hardware life and typically makes the head easier to properly install to the block, a blessing if your head may have to be removed more than once. Especially in the time crunch of racing, when engines are dissembled frequently, studs make removing and installing the cylinder head on to the block a much easier task. By allowing the studs to act as a guide on to the head, your head slides on and off and also ensures proper alignment of the head and gasket for the same reason. It is similar to converting your wheel-bolts to wheel-studs.

The VAC Motorsports ARP Head Stud Kit was put together by VAC and ARP’s finest engineers. This is a completely custom kit designed specifically for the almighty N54. *High Boost (25+ psi application) option features: (14) 11mm ARP Head Studs (14) ARP Washers for 11mm Studs (14) ARP Nuts for 11mm Studs Install Tips: MUST drill and tap the (4) 9mm holes in the engine block to make them 11mm holes. This way all the engine block holes are 11mm, and fit ALL (14) 11mm Studs. Torque Specs: All studs torque down through 3-equal steps to 95 ft lbs ***This is NOT the Chrysler and Volvo stud kits! VAC Motorsports and ARP engineers designed and assembled this kit with high grade material, specifically so standard street-use or high-boost N54 owners have a PROPER kit that does not fail over time, such as the retro-fit Chrysler and Volvo head stud kits. VAC's S54 Vanos Hub is designed as a direct replacement for the fragile BMW OE Vanos Hub which typically fails due to a broken drive pin. The VAC Hub has an Upgraded Drive Pin design, which is larger in diameter, as well as more material on the outside wall of the pin. In addition, the hub is made from 4340HT Billet Bar and heat treated to the same BMW OE Rockwell Hardness spec. The upgraded design is not only significantly stronger, but the larger diameter Drive Pins also minimize the huge clearance (approximately 1mm) that was in the original design by BMW and reduces the clearance to 0.2mm. This is critical in helping greatly reduce or eliminate the VANOS noise.

Also, this upgraded design eliminates the need for modifying the Pump Ring or having to buy a replacement, which further saves you money!!!

VAC Underdrive Power Pulley Sets for the M60 release 8.5 horsepower @ 5800 RPM and 8 lb/ft of torque @ 4500 RPM (measured @ the wheels.) Always made using only virgin billet 6061 T6 aluminum, an anodized finish, and the tightest tolerances; VAC's pulleys are used on some of the fastest BMWs on the planet. A lightweight design optimizes performance and response while under-driving components just the right amount for proper function at all RPMs.
